在当今信息化时代,数据管理系统(Data Management System, DMS)成为企业和个人不可或缺的工具。它不仅能够高效地存储和管理信息,还能支持决策制定。对于从事计算机相关职业的人来说,掌握数据管理技能尤为重要。

### 数据管理系统的设计与实现
下面是一个简单的基于Python的数据管理系统示例,该系统使用SQLite作为后端数据库。首先确保安装了`sqlite3`模块:
import sqlite3
# 创建数据库连接
conn = sqlite3.connect('example.db')
cursor = conn.cursor()
# 创建表
cursor.execute('''CREATE TABLE IF NOT EXISTS users (
id INTEGER PRIMARY KEY AUTOINCREMENT,
name TEXT NOT NULL,
age INTEGER,
email TEXT UNIQUE)''')
# 插入数据
def add_user(name, age, email):
cursor.execute("INSERT INTO users (name, age, email) VALUES (?, ?, ?)", (name, age, email))
conn.commit()
# 查询所有用户
def list_users():
cursor.execute("SELECT * FROM users")
rows = cursor.fetchall()
for row in rows:
print(row)
# 示例操作
add_user('Alice', 30, 'alice@example.com')
add_user('Bob', 25, 'bob@example.com')
list_users()
# 关闭连接
conn.close()
上述代码展示了如何创建一个简单的用户表,并提供了添加新用户和列出现有用户的函数。此脚本可扩展为更复杂的企业级解决方案。
### 数据管理系统的职业价值
掌握数据管理系统技术对职业生涯具有重要意义。例如,在软件开发领域,了解数据库原理有助于优化应用程序性能;而在数据分析岗位上,熟悉SQL查询语法则能显著提高工作效率。此外,随着云计算和大数据技术的发展,精通数据处理框架如Pandas或Spark的人才需求日益增加。
总之,无论是初学者还是资深从业者,都应该重视数据管理能力的培养。通过学习像上述那样的基本概念和技术,可以为未来的职业道路打下坚实的基础。
